site stats

Buffer pool pin

WebThings to Do in Fawn Creek Township, KS. 1. Little House On The Prairie. Museums. "They weren't open when we went by but it was nice to see. Thank you for all the hard ..." … WebSep 28, 2024 · At the beginning of this year we lunched a lot of massive data deletions (millions of rows per week) in our production database. Also, there is an automatic integration of new data (insert/updates) of ... performance. innodb. mariadb. buffer-pool. mariadb-10.2. Yassine LD.

Project #1 - Buffer Pool CMU 15-445/645 :: Intro to Database …

WebA buffer pool is an area of main memory that has been allocated by the database manager for the purpose of caching table and index data as it is read from disk. Every DB2® database must have a buffer pool. Each new database has a default buffer pool defined, called IBMDEFAULTBP. Additional buffer pools can be created, dropped, and modified, … WebBuffer pool is a bottom-most component of DavisDB, and manages the in- memory buffer pool of pages. The buffer pool consists of PF_BUFFER_SIZE blocks of memory, each … primary and secondary radar https://hkinsam.com

Lecture 10: Buffer Manager and File Organization

WebDec 15, 2024 · A portion of carbon credits generated by nature-based carbon credit projects is set aside and placed in a “buffer pool” or “buffer reserve” instead of being sold. Buffer credits can be canceled from the … WebThe buffer keeps a pin count and dirty flag for each frame in the buffer pool. The pin count records the number of active users a page has, and the dirty flag records whether the page has been updated or not. As the buffer pool fills up, some pages may need to be removed in order to make room for new pages. The buffer manager uses a replacement ... WebHere is a stored routine that runs in a loop and loads specified tables into the buffer pool. You can insert all your tables using an INSERT...SELECT statement that reads from the … primary and secondary references

The Internals of PostgreSQL : Chapter 8 Buffer Manager

Category:Project #1 - Buffer Pool CMU 15-445/645 :: Intro to Database …

Tags:Buffer pool pin

Buffer pool pin

Naman-Bhalla/dbms-buffer-pool-manager-python - Github

WebMay 29, 2024 · STEP 4: Move table into cache: once we set the size for db_keep_cache_size and then we can move the tables using below query. SQL> alter TABLE TABLE_OWNER.TABLE_NAME storage (buffer_pool keep); Note: Change the table owner and table name. STEP 5: You can check the table is part of the keep pool … WebBuffer pool is a bottom-most component of DavisDB, and manages the in- memory buffer pool of pages. ... Gets the pin count for the block in the buffer pool associated with the specified file handle and page number. Returns RC_OK on success, or RC_PAGE_NOT_FOUND if no such block is found in the buffer pool. This method is …

Buffer pool pin

Did you know?

WebThe buffer pool layer stores data file pages, such as tables and indexes, as well as freespace maps and visibility maps . The buffer pool is an array, i.e., each slot stores one page of a data file. Indices of a buffer pool array are referred to as buffer_id s. Sections 8.2 and 8.3 describe the details of the buffer manager internals. 8.1.2. WebSQL Server buffer pool: An SQL Server buffer pool, also called an SQL Server buffer cache, is a place in system memory that is used for caching table and index data pages …

WebA buffer pool hit ratio of 100% may not be optimal. Oftentimes, you can decrease the size of the KEEP buffer pool and still maintain a sufficiently high hit ratio. Allocate blocks removed from the KEEP buffer pool to other buffer pools. Allocate memory to the KEEP buffer pool by setting the value of the DB_KEEP_CACHE_SIZE parameter to the ... WebWhen a page is requested, the buffer manager brings it in and pins it. The buffer manager does not keep track of all the pages that have been pinned by a transaction. It is up to …

WebNov 1, 2024 · The first programming project is to implement a buffer pool in your storage manager. The buffer pool is responsible for moving physical pages back and forth from main memory to disk. ... Unpin(T): This method should be called when the pin_count of a page becomes 0. This method should add the frame containing the unpinned page to the … WebThe pin/reference Counter tracks the number of threads that are currently accessing that page (either reading or modi-fying it). A thread has to increment the counter before they …

WebThe buffer pool is an in-memory cache of pages read from disk. It is essentially a large memory region allocated inside of the database to store pages that are fetched from …

WebApr 8, 2024 · Buffer Pool Bypass. 扫描的数据不进内存池,而是进入别的内存区域,然后交给执行器,执行器弄完后直接释放,对每个 SQL 来说,它会有自己线程级的缓存. 缓存. 不需要缓存、淘汰,没有这方面的开销. 扫描一大片数据,而且很可能是只扫描一次就再也不用了 … playback options windows 10WebMay 15, 2024 · Size if the database(s) will dictate how large the buffer pool will grow. If you have a 20 GB database any 128GB is system memory, it’s likely the buffer pool will grow to around 20GB, but no larger. At this point, you entire database would be in memory. The other factor that will limit the buffer pool is Windows. playback ore maisWebOct 13, 2014 · The concept is so that the database software can use it's own buffer replacement algorithm, which might be a better fit than whatever the OS virtual memory … playback o solhttp://www.interdb.jp/pg/pgsql08.html playback originalWebA buffer descriptor object is associated with every page frame in the buffer pool. It contains a dirty bit, the page number, and the pin count for the page occupying that frame. When a page is requested, the buffer manager brings it in and pins it. The buffer manager does not keep track of all the pages that have been pinned by a transaction ... primary and secondary research businessWebWhy do frames in a buffer pool have a pin count instead of a pin flag? This problem has been solved! You'll get a detailed solution from a subject matter expert that helps you … primary and secondary research definitionWebfunc (p *Pool) Get() interface{} { if race.Enabled { race.Disable() } // 把当前的goroutine固定在当前的P上,返回当前的P上的*poolLocal l, pid := p.pin() // 先从本地local的private字段获取元素,此private只能被当前的P访问 // 其他P是不能访问的,一个P同一时间只能有1个goroutine在运行 ... playback or play back